After a cracking pre-season game against the 3rds on Thursday evening, the newly formed young 2nds were ready to hit the ground running on Saturday afternoon.

Captain Meghan Campbell led by example and was both positive and encouraging to her new teammates.

Reivers began well with some super passes being threaded through from the midfield to the forwards but a competent Carnegie goalkeeper meant the early attempts at goal were unsuccessful.

Midway through the first half, structure slipped slightly and the youngsters were finding the very vocal opposition quite a challenge.

The visitors scored in the 26th minute but the girls did not let their heads drop and just three minutes later Blythe Duff nailed the equaliser bringing the score to 1-1 at half time.

Some moments of brilliance were equally matched by some heart stopping moments in the second half.

The girls were certainly very grateful that they had secured the services of the wonderful Jacks Wilson in goal, for she saved the day on more than one occasion.

Ultimately, self-confidence and experience were the difference between the two teams, as Dunfermline scored a second goal midway through the second half.

As this young team develops, they will learn to stick ‘man -to man’ and they will no doubt block out a vocal opposition.

There is plenty exciting talent here and the future is bright!
